当前位置:首页 生活服务 给出协议使用分层结构的两个理由

给出协议使用分层结构的两个理由

发布时间:2025-06-21 11:59:34

协议使用分层结构的两个主要理由是:提高模块化和简化复杂性。

分层结构是协议设计中常用的一种策略,它将协议划分为不同的层,每层都负责特定的功能。这种设计方式带来了以下两个主要的好处:

1.提高模块化:分层结构使得协议设计更加模块化。每一层都有明确的职责和接口,不同的层之间通过接口进行通信。这样,设计和实现每一层的难度都大大降低,也使得修改和扩展协议变得更加容易。

2.简化复杂性:分层结构将复杂的协议问题分解为一系列较简单的问题。每一层只需要关注自己的任务,而不需要了解其他层的细节。这样,协议的复杂性被隐藏在每一层内部,使得整个协议更容易理解和实现。

拓展资料:

1.便于管理:分层结构使得协议的管理变得更加方便。每一层都可以独立地进行开发、测试和维护,而不需要考虑其他层的影响。

2.提高效率:通过分层,可以在不同的层之间实现数据的复用,从而提高协议的效率。例如,在网络协议中,数据链路层可以复用物理层的传输功能,而应用层可以复用传输层的可靠传输功能。

3.促进标准化:分层结构也促进了协议的标准化。每一层的功能都已经被广泛接受和理解,这使得制定新的协议标准变得更加容易。

总的来说,协议使用分层结构主要是为了提高模块化和简化复杂性,同时也便于管理、提高效率和促进标准化。

温馨提示:
本文【给出协议使用分层结构的两个理由】由作者 山东有货智能科技有限公司 转载提供。 该文观点仅代表作者本人, 有货号 信息发布平台,仅提供信息存储空间服务, 若存在侵权问题,请及时联系管理员或作者进行删除。
有货号 © 版权所有